**Alert: SDK Parity Drift — Veltrix Client Libraries**

Automated parity checks detected that the Veltrix Kotlin SDK now exposes the token-refresh preflight hook introduced in release 4.2, while the Swift SDK does not. This divergence could let integrators bypass the refresh validation path on one platform, which merits security review before the next coordinated release. Full diff logs are attached to the parity dashboard entry. Questions about the review scope can be sent to the SDK platform team.

escalation mailbox, yawep-fahog: fenwyn_olidor@qirvancorp.internal

# Quietus Environments

Quietus, our on-call alert deduplicator, runs in three environments: dev, staging, and production. Dev uses synthetic alert replays only and may be restarted freely. Staging receives a mirrored copy of the production alert stream but never pages anyone — suppression is enforced at the notifier layer, so it is safe for testing grouping rules. Production is the only environment wired to paging. Each environment reads the configuration values listed below.

config for faduf-yahap:
[lamvan]
team = rusael
access_code = ac_ac22dc
owner = druius.istdor
host = lamvan.novacio.example
port = 8443
peer = soreth.xolmario.corp
salt = 0768e68d
pin = 8310

## Waveform Preview

Soundloom plugins can render an audio waveform preview in the track inspector. Register a `previewRenderer` in your manifest; Soundloom supplies decoded peaks at 200 samples per second. Do not decode audio yourself — use the provided buffer. Rendering must complete within 50ms or the host falls back to a flat bar. Full spec lives on our internal page.

wiki page, bahof-tajef: https://harbor.crelvostack.local/secrets/deploy/spaces/merge_requests/352483d166532f3d

# Service Accounts: String Extraction

The `extract-i18n` script pulls translatable strings from all Bramblewick repos and pushes them to the Glossa service. It runs under the `i18n-extractor` service account. Do not run it under your personal account; Glossa rate-limits individual users aggressively. The account has write access to the staging catalog only. Set the token in your shell before invoking the script. The current staging token is below.

API key for kahap-kafog: zpat15_6qzxZ7YR8aDwjmp